Dragons: Fire and Ice is an animated movie that explores the epic visions of two rival clans of dragons locked in a battle for supremacy. The movie takes us on a thrilling journey of adventure, action, and supernatural powers, creating a world of myth and magic that's full of surprises. The story is set in the frozen north where two competing groups of dragons coexist; the ice dragons, who are led by the self-righteous Prince Dev and the fire dragons, ruled by the wise and just King Agni. Both groups have been at loggerheads for years, each convinced that the other poses a threat to their existence. When a human village is caught in between their quarrel, the stage is set for an exhilarating spectacle of dramatized events.

The young ice dragon, Prince Dev, hatches a plan to destroy the fire dragons once and for all, but his plan is foiled by his own father, who withdraws him from the fight. This infuriates Dev, prompting him to take matter into his own hands and move forward with his plan. In a bid to outsmart his father and defeat the fire dragons, he allies himself with the evil necromancer, Hordak. Hordak is an intriguing villain, with his own agenda and powers, which make him formidable for both dragon factions.

The fiery dragon, King Agni, is aware of the threat posed by Prince Dev and Hordak after he receives a warning from his deceased predecessor. He rallies his troops, and the stage is set for an epic battle between the two factions. King Agni is compelling and charismatic, presenting a perfect foil to the brash and reckless Prince Dev.
